How to Leave an Urgent Message for Someone at Northeast Ohio Corrections

Detainees at Northeast Ohio Corrections can't receive incoming phone calls. For urgent news, you'll need to call the facility's main line and use the urgent-message extension - staff will pass your message along.

Call (330) 746-3777 for detainee information during posted phone hours. To leave an urgent message, dial (330) 746-3777 Ext: 47369.

Phone hours: Call (330) 746-3777 between 8 a.m. and 4 p.m.

Step2 Info to Provide

  • Detainee’s full name (first and last, including any hyphenated names)
  • Any aliases the detainee may use
  • Alien registration number (A-number)
  • Date of birth
  • Country of birth
  • Your name
  • Your telephone number (a callback number where you can be reached)

The more exact you are with names and biographical details, the easier it is for staff to locate the right person - especially if the detainee uses a hyphenated name or an alias. If you have the date and country of birth handy, include them when you call.

Once you leave your message, staff will deliver it to the detainee.

  1. Write down when you called - note the date/time you left the urgent message so you can reference it if you need to follow up.
  2. Give it a little time - staff still need time to route the message to the right person.
  3. Call back during phone hours if needed - follow up by calling (330) 746-3777 between 8 a.m. and 4 p.m. if you need to check on it.

How to Leave an Urgent Message for Someone at Northeast Ohio Corrections

Missing some details? That makes it harder for staff to find the right person - names overlap, and some detainees use hyphenated names or aliases. Gather what you can: full name, date of birth, country of birth, and A-number if you have it. Then call again. Staff will deliver your message once they confirm the correct person.

  1. Try again during staffed hours - call (330) 746-3777 between 8 a.m. and 4 p.m.
  2. Bring more identifiers on the next call - have the detainee’s full name (including hyphenated names), aliases, and other biographical details ready.
  3. Track your attempts - write down the times you called so you can keep your follow-up organized.

For non-urgent updates, Northeast Ohio Corrections offers tablets with GlobalTel messaging. This works well for routine news that doesn't need immediate attention.
